Impact of soilless media and fertigation frequency on growth and flowering of grape hyacinth (Muscari armeniaca L.) under protected conditions
Abstract
The experiment was conducted with four fertigation frequencies of NPK (20:20:20)@, 3gm/litre at 3 days interval, at 7 days interval, at 10 days interval and at 15 days interval and four different types of growing media combinations viz; (Garden soil), (Vermicompost + Cocopeat + Perlite [1:1:1 v/v], (Vermicompost + Cocopeat + Vermiculite [1:1:1 v/v] and M3 (Vermicompost + Perlite + Vermiculite [1:1:1 v/v]. The vegetative, floral and bulb parameters showed significant improvement in growing media (Vermicompost + Perlite + Vermiculite [1:1:1 v/v] and fertigation frequency NPK (20:20:20)@3gm/litre at 3 days interval. The maximum number of leaves plant-1 (8.66), plant spread (66.33 cm), number of spikes plant-1 (5.00), spike length (28.50 cm), diameter of spike (3.10 mm), number of bulbs plant-1 (3.66), diameter of main bulb (3.30), number of bulblets plant-1 (9.33), weight of main bulb (35.40 g) and minimum days taken to flowering (88) were recorded by using growing media combination of Vermicompost + Perlite + Vermiculite [1:1:1 v/v] and fertigation frequency of NPK (20:20:20)@3gm/litre at 3 days interval. So the growing media combination (Vermicompost + Perlite + Vermiculite [1:1:1 v/v] and fertigation frequency of NPK (20:20:20)@3gm/litre at 3 days interval was found to be best for improving the vegetative, floral and bulb parameters of Grape Hyacinth (Muscari armeniaca L.).
